首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
有下列程序: #include void fun(int*a,int n)/*fun函数的功能是将a所指数组元素从大到小排序*/ { int t,i,j; for(i=0;i<n-1;j++) for(j
有下列程序: #include void fun(int*a,int n)/*fun函数的功能是将a所指数组元素从大到小排序*/ { int t,i,j; for(i=0;i<n-1;j++) for(j
admin
2013-10-19
25
问题
有下列程序:
#include
void fun(int*a,int n)/*fun函数的功能是将a所指数组元素从大到小排序*/
{ int t,i,j;
for(i=0;i<n-1;j++)
for(j=i+j<n;j++)
if[a
;a
=a[j];a[j]=t;}
}
main()
{ int c[10]={1,2,3,4,5,6,7,8,9,0),i;
fun(c+4,6);
for(i=0;i<1 0;i++)pfintf("%d",c
);
printf("\n");
}
程序的运行结果是
选项
A、1,2,3,4,9,8,7,6,5,0,
B、0,9,8,7,6,5,1,2,3,4,
C、0,9,8,7,6,5,4,3,2,1,
D、1,2,3,4,5,6,7,8,9,0,
答案
A
解析
fun()函数的功能是对数组a[]的元素从大到小进行排序。所以在主函数执行。fun(c+4,6)语句时,将从数组c的第5个元素开始的后6个元素进行从大到小排序。排序之后,数组c的内容变为{1,2,3,4,9,8,7,6,5,0}。
转载请注明原文地址:https://kaotiyun.com/show/hSJp777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
以下程序用来统计文件中字符的个数。请填空。#include“stadio.h”main(){FILE*fp;longnum=0L;if((fp=fopen(“fname.dat”,“r”))==NULL);
以下程序的输出结果是【】。main(){inta=177;printf(“%o\n”,A);}
有以下程序main(intargc,char*argv[]){intn,i=0;while(argv[1][i]!=’\0’){n=fun();i++;}printf("%d\n
若有以下定义和语句#include<stdio.h>inta=4,b=3,*p,*q,*w;p=&a;q=&b;w=q;q=NULL;则以下选项中错误的语句是
在结构化程序设计方法中,下面哪种内聚性最弱?
以下程序的输出结果是()。main(){inta=2,k;for(k=0;k<3;k++)printf("%4d",f1(a));}f1(inta){intb=0;static
若说明int*p,n;则通过语句scanf能够正确读入数据的程序段是()。
下列叙述中正确的是()。
在下列关于宏定义命令#define的叙述中,正确的一条是()
下列叙述中正确的是______。
随机试题
排痰训练不包括
A.格列本脲B.胰岛素C.阿卡波糖D.二甲双胍E.瑞格列奈能增加葡萄糖的利用,并减少葡萄糖经消化道吸收的药物是
右心衰竭病人体检可能出现的体征是
张家村村民委员会开展了新一届成员班子的选举,但因为选举过程中出现了一些问题,导致该次选举结果无效。根据相关规定,可能导致该次选举无效的原因有()。
中医说的“望、闻、问、切”中的切,指的是号脉。这里的脉是指()。
处理冲突过程中,必须对重大事件进行迅速处理时,可采用()的方法。
一、注意事项 1.申论考试,与传统作文考试不同,是对分析驾驭材料的能力与对表达能力并重的考试。 2.作答参考时限:阅读资料40分钟,作答110分钟。 3.仔细阅读给定的资料,按照后面提出的“申论要求”依次作答。二、给定资料 1.广东
在“精卫填海”的故事里,“精卫”是()。
Povertyisnot______inmostcitiesalthough,perhapsbecauseofthecrowdedconditionsincertainareas,itismorevisiblether
FloresColquecelebratedher118thbirthdaylastmonth.SheistheoldestwomaninBolivia(玻利维亚).Followingthedeathofawoman
最新回复
(
0
)